Introduction: Symbolism in Dreams and the Hidden Language of the Soul Dreams speak a unique language, a language of symbols and signs that transcend direct words to reach the depths of the human soul. Everything we see in our dreams, from the smallest creature to the biggest event, carries within it an encrypted message, serving as a mirror reflecting our inner reality, our fears, our hopes, and what fate holds for us. In the world of dream interpretation, modern symbols are not seen as a break from the past, but as an extension of it. The car, this invention that changed the face of life, did not exist in the time of interpretation imams like Ibn Sirin, Al-Nabulsi, and Ibn Shaheen, but its essence and function have not changed. It is the modern 'mount' or 'beast of burden,' and the 'vehicle' that carries us on life's journeys, moving us from one state to another. From this perspective, the vision of a car overturning, this dramatic and violent event, is not interpreted in isolation from its traditional origins, but by analogy with what the revered imams mentioned regarding the stumbling of a mount, the fall of a rider, and the overturning of a vehicle. Thus, the interpretation becomes a bridge connecting the wisdom of the past with the complexities of the present, especially when the dreamer is a pregnant woman, standing on the threshold of the greatest transformation in her life. General Interpretation of Seeing a Car Overturn in a Dream: Analogy to the Fall of a Mount To understand the meaning of a car overturning, we must return to the symbolic origin it is measured against, which is the "mount" or "conveyance" in ancient interpretation books. The mount was a symbol of glory and prestige, a means of travel and achieving goals, and an indicator of its owner's status and the progress of their affairs. Consequently, any malfunction affecting it directly reflected the dreamer's situation. Seeing a car overturn is a direct analogy to a mount falling or stumbling, an event that carries implications of sudden upheaval and change in the dreamer's life. General Interpretation According to Ibn Sirin Imam Ibn Sirin, in his interpretation, believes that the mount represents a man's glory, prestige, journeys, livelihood, and everything he relies on in his worldly affairs. Based on this principle, a car overturning in a dream, by analogy to a mount falling, is a strong indication of a significant and unexpected change in the dreamer's life. This overturning may signify a shift from good to bad circumstances, or encountering a formidable obstacle that hinders their progress. Just as a vehicle overturning stops a journey and changes its destination, this dream may indicate the halt of an important project, the loss of a position, or a radical change in relationships. General Interpretation According to Al-Nabulsi Sheikh Abdul Ghani Al-Nabulsi adds other dimensions to the interpretation of the mount, sometimes linking it to the wife or partner, and seeing it as a symbol of endeavor and social status. According to his methodology, a car overturning can be interpreted as an upheaval in a marital relationship or a business partnership. It is a sudden shift in the life path the dreamer was following, and this shift may appear negative, such as losing control over affairs or facing unforeseen difficulties. Al-Nabulsi considers the severity of the overturning and the extent of the damage in the dream to reflect the magnitude of the shock or change in reality. It may also indicate a fall from a social or professional standing the dreamer once held. General Interpretation According to Ibn Shaheen Ibn Shaheen agrees with Ibn Sirin and Al-Nabulsi that the mount symbolizes glory and honor, but he specifically focuses on the idea of "empowerment" and "control." Possessing a strong and sound mount is proof of the dreamer's command over their life affairs. Therefore, a car overturning, by analogy to a mount falling or bolting, represents a clear loss of control. It may be an indication that the dreamer's decisions are no longer in their hands, or that overwhelming external circumstances will impose a new path on them. Ibn Shaheen warns that this dream may be a caution against hasty decision-making or entering into ill-conceived projects that could lead to catastrophic results, as it signifies an overturning of balances and matters going astray from their usual course. Psychological Analysis of Seeing a Car Overturn for a Pregnant Woman Beyond traditional interpretations, psychology offers a different perspective, viewing the dream as a direct reflection of the subconscious mind. For a pregnant woman, this vision is an intensified embodiment of the feelings of anxiety and loss of control that accompany this stage. Pregnancy itself is a biological, psychological, and social "upheaval." The overturning car symbolizes her life as she knew and controlled it, which she now feels is veering off its familiar course towards a new and unknown future carrying motherhood and its responsibilities. The accident represents the peak of fear: fear of childbirth, fear for the fetus's health, fear of incompetence as a mother. Survival in the dream is a subconscious defense mechanism to reassure her that she is capable of adapting and surviving this difficult transitional phase, and that she will reach her new destination safely.
